May 10, 1995 FL · Metal/Non-Metal mine manager, mine foreman, mine owner HANDLING OF MATERIALS
Pace Sand & Gravel Company Inc · Struck by... (Not Elsewhere Classified)

A 6 INCH PIPE WITH A CHAIN ATTACHED, WAS ALYING ON A SMALL MOUND OF SAND. EE ATTEMPTED TO REMOVE THE CHAIN, CAUSING THE PIPE TO ROLL, STRIKING HIM ON THE RIGHT ANKLE.
